Grant CommentsBooster, Power output is maximum single channel conducted. Antennas installed for each remote unit must provide a minimum 100cm separation distance from all persons as described in this filing. The antenna(s) used for this transmitter must be fixed-mounted on (outdoor/indoor) permanent structures. RF exposure compliance is addressed at the time of licensing, as required by the responsible FCC Bureau(s), including antenna co-location requirements of 1.1307(b)(3).
